A MEDITATION

“ Nothing is burdensome if taken lightly, and nothing need arouse one's irritation so long as one doesn't make it bigger than it is by getting irritated.

— Seneca

On Anger 2.14

On control

← Browsing by Seneca →

A reflection

Annoyance is almost always self-amplified. The original event was a small noise; the irritation made it a crisis. Treat it lightly and most of the day's 'problems' return to their actual size — small.
